RAINWATER DRAINAGE SYSTEM
PROBLEM TO BE SOLVED: To make it possible to suppress overflow from a drain pipe cover regardless of a shape of a bent pipe, at the time of concentrated torrential rainfall.SOLUTION: There is provides a rainwater drainage system comprising: an eaves gutter 2 attached to eaves of a roof; a downpipe 3 provided at part of the eaves gutter 2; a horizontal pipe 6 that is connected to the downpipe 3 via an elbow 4, is embedded underground, and is joined by an indoor drain pipe 5; and a basin 7 including a gully 72 provided on the horizontal pipe 6 and a confluence basin 71 connected to the indoor drain pipe 5. Rainwater flows into the eaves gutter 2, passes through the downpipe 3, and is made to flow out to the horizontal pipe 6. Siphon generation parts are provided in the eaves gutter 2 and downpipe 3, and a straightening rib is provided in a passage that is between the downpipe 3 and horizontal pipe 6 and has the elbow 4.SELECTED DRAWING: Figure 2
